Z33.3 is a billable ICD-10-CM diagnosis code for pregnant state, gestational carrier. It is valid on HIPAA claims for fiscal year 2026 (October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026). The code is restricted by the Medicare Code Editor to maternity cases (age 9 through 64), not accepted as a principal diagnosis, and exempt from POA reporting. In AHRQ's Clinical Classifications Software (CCSR), this diagnosis falls under Uncomplicated pregnancy, delivery or puerperium.

Code EditsBilling

Medicare Code Editor checks that affect claim validity for Z33.3.

The Medicare Code Editor detects inconsistencies in maternity cases by checking a patient's age and any diagnosis on the patient's record. The maternity code edits apply to patients age ange is 9–64 years inclusive (e.g., diabetes in pregnancy, antepartum pulmonary complication).
There are selected codes that describe a circumstance which influences an individual's health status but not a current illness or injury, or codes that are not specific manifestations but may be due to an underlying cause. These codes are considered unacceptable as a principal diagnosis.

Present on Admission (POA)Billing

Z33.3 is exempt from POA reporting on inpatient claims to general acute care hospitals. Review other POA exempt codes.

Questions About Z33.3Overview

Is Z33.3 (Pregnant state) a billable code?

Yes. This is a billable ICD-10-CM code, specific enough to report pregnant state, gestational carrier on HIPAA-covered claims from October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026.

Can Z33.3 be a principal diagnosis?

No. The Medicare Code Editor rejects this code as a principal diagnosis because pregnant state, gestational carrier describes a circumstance that influences health status rather than a current illness. Report it as a secondary diagnosis.

Who can Z33.3 be reported for?

The Medicare Code Editor checks pregnant state, gestational carrier against patient demographics: this code is intended for maternity cases (age 9 through 64). Claims outside these limits are flagged as inconsistent.

Is Z33.3 exempt from POA reporting?

Yes. CMS lists this code among those exempt from present on admission reporting, so hospitals do not assign a POA indicator for pregnant state, gestational carrier on inpatient claims.

What is the ICD-9 equivalent of Z33.3?

Under the General Equivalence Mappings, pregnant state, gestational carrier converts to ICD-9-CM V22.2 (preg state, incidental). The mapping is approximate, so confirm the match fits the documentation.
